Witness to shopping centre knife incident comes forward

A security camera image of the witness police want to talk to about an incident at South Point shopping centre in August.

UPDATE: Monday am – Police report that the witness has contacted investigators.

Police are seeking to identify a man who intervened when a 38-year-old man allegedly threatened shoppers with a knife and a syringe at a retail store in Greenway earlier this year.

At about 3.45pm on August 27,  the man who had witnessed the incident confronted the offender at a store in the South Point shopping centre.

Police describe the witness as Caucasian in appearance, between 186cm to 190cm (6’1”- 6’3”) tall, with brown hair in a ponytail, and he was wearing an orange high-vis shirt. The man also spoke with a Scottish accent.

Anyone who can assist should contact police via the Crime Stoppers ACT website or on 1800 333000.
